2022.8.14周学习总结
一.本周学习进度
1.完成了树链剖分的学习,并且做了几道练习题
2.完成了建图的扩展学习,分层图的使用,二分+01bfs,拓扑序处理最短路负权
3.牛客两场
4.cf+atcoder 3场
二.下周学习计划
1.线段树的分裂合并
2.严格次小生成树
3.继续练习Dp习题
三.本周列题总结
1.树剖
P3384 【模板】轻重链剖分/树链剖分 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
P2590 [ZJOI2008]树的统计 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
P4315 月下“毛景树” -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
P4114 Qtree1 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
P1505 [国家集训队]旅游 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
2.搜索的扩展(超级源点的建立,二分+搜索,缩点+拓扑序,状压+Dp+搜索)
P4011 孤岛营救问题 - 洛谷 | 计算机科学教育新生态 (luogu.com.cn)
四.题解
(153条消息) 树链剖分_scanner___yw的博客-CSDN博客
五.总结
这周学的东西还是挺实用的,在最近一次牛客中还用过,并且写出来了。
1.——本周打了两场牛客
1.树剖题写出来了
2.Dp题还是没能在场上写出来过,各种优化技巧不知道。
3.字符串的题队伍也能过了
4.签到速度还是不够的,以后要想明白再交题
2——下周的具体计划
1.学习线段树的分裂和合并
2.严格次小生成树的学习
3.Dp题继续练习
4.可以补一补Div2的数据结构题了
本文来自博客园,作者:{scanner},转载请注明原文链接:{https://home.cnblogs.com/u/scannerkk/}